Microsoft Semantic Kernel releases update 10.0.1, which continues to enhance AI application integration, plugin orchestration, and enterprise development scenarios. For teams building AI systems with the Microsoft technology stack, these release updates have a direct impact on model access, tool calling, and business process organization.
From the perspective of product direction, the value of Semantic Kernel is to help enterprises connect large model capabilities more closely with existing systems. As AI functions gradually enter office, business automation, and enterprise platform systems, the steady iteration of the framework layer will determine whether the development team can continue to engineer model capabilities.
